DD insisted she needed pink ballet shoes for her dance class. Teacher didn't provide a list and shop didn't know. Turned out she needed black!

What can I use to dye the pink shoes black? Would the DYLON dye work for this?!

It depends on what they are made of - are they leather, satin or canvas?

FlounderingFruitcake · 15/09/2022 11:47

If they’re just ballet slippers, not pointe shoes, then annoying but I’d buy new and not faff. The dye would be what £7 and new ballet slippers £9?

cantkeepawayforever · 15/09/2022 11:51

Pointe shoes - paint with black India Ink (dd needed them for specific performances). The same would probably work for satin ballet slippers but it scarcely seems worth it.

Leather slippers for class? Buy black ones,

olderthanyouthink · 15/09/2022 13:23

Daylong works on natural fibres best, polyester will likely stay the same pink so you might get black shoes with pick stitching, buy new ones.
